Editions

Why some volumes exist more than once.

Student edition

The curriculum, for the person studying it

The same content set for a reader working through it rather than an administrator auditing it. A single edition serving both serves neither well.

Large print

Not an afterthought

A separately composed setting rather than the same file enlarged. Enlarging a page designed for one size breaks its line lengths and its tables, which is how large-print editions come to be unreadable.

Institutional edition

For a registrar or a panel

Specifications, outcomes, hours and quality-assurance apparatus, in the form those readers actually need.

Internal Volumes

2 that are produced but not for readers.

Listed because concealing that they exist would be a smaller kind of dishonesty than not listing them at all.

Internal

IEFC Internal Editorial Bible

The house rules every volume is composed against — typography, structure, tone, and what may and may not be claimed. Internal because it governs production rather than teaching.

Internal

IEFC Production Specifications

The physical specification volumes are produced to: trim sizes, margins, paper, binding and colour. Internal because it is a manufacturing document.

2 cover artwork files are also produced. They are production assets rather than volumes and are not counted in the catalogue.
